How to Clean Your TV Screen?

Maintaining a pristine TV screen is crucial for optimal viewing experiences. However, cleaning it improperly can damage the delicate surface. Here’s a comprehensive guide to cleaning your TV screen safely and effectively:

Materials You’ll Need:

  • Microfiber cloth
  • Distilled water
  • Isopropyl alcohol (optional)

Step 1: Power Down and Unplug

Before cleaning, always power down and unplug your TV to prevent electrical shock.

Step 2: Remove Dust

Use a clean, dry microfiber cloth to gently wipe away any dust or debris from the screen. Avoid using paper towels or tissues, as they can scratch the surface.

Step 3: Create a Cleaning Solution

For most screens, distilled water is sufficient for cleaning. However, for stubborn smudges or fingerprints, you can create a mild cleaning solution by mixing equal parts distilled water and isopropyl alcohol.

Step 4: Dampen the Cloth

Slightly dampen the microfiber cloth with the cleaning solution. Avoid using excessive moisture, as it can seep into the TV’s electronics.

Step 5: Wipe Gently

Gently wipe the screen in circular motions, starting from the center and working your way outwards. Avoid applying too much pressure, as this can damage the pixels.

Step 6: Dry the Screen

Once the screen is clean, use a dry microfiber cloth to absorb any remaining moisture. Allow the screen to air dry completely before plugging it back in.

Additional Tips:

  • Clean your TV screen regularly to prevent dirt and dust buildup.
  •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as they can damage the screen.
  • If you have a particularly dirty screen, consider using a specialized TV screen cleaner.
  • Never spray cleaning solutions directly onto the screen.
  • If you encounter any stubborn stains, consult the manufacturer’s instructions for specific cleaning recommendations.

By following these steps, you can safely and effectively clean your TV screen, ensuring a pristine viewing experience for years to come.

How To Clean Your Tv Screen The Right Way?

Maintaining a pristine TV screen is crucial for an optimal viewing experience. However, cleaning it improperly can damage the delicate surface. Here’s a comprehensive guide to cleaning your TV screen safely and effectively:

Materials You’ll Need:

  • Microfiber cloth
  • Distilled water
  • Isopropyl alcohol (optional)

Step 1: Power Down and Unplug

Before cleaning, always turn off and unplug your TV to prevent electrical shock.

Step 2: Dust Removal

Use a clean, dry microfiber cloth to gently wipe away any dust or debris from the screen. Avoid using paper towels or tissues, as they can scratch the surface.

Step 3: Damp Cleaning

Dampen a microfiber cloth with distilled water. Avoid using tap water, as it may contain minerals that can leave streaks. Gently wipe the screen in circular motions, starting from the center and working your way outwards.

Step 4: Isopropyl Alcohol (Optional)

For stubborn smudges or fingerprints, you can use a small amount of isopropyl alcohol (70% or higher) on a clean microfiber cloth. Apply it sparingly and wipe gently in the same circular motion.

Step 5: Drying

After cleaning, use a dry microfiber cloth to absorb any remaining moisture. Avoid rubbing or applying pressure, as this can damage the screen.

Additional Tips:

  • Clean your TV screen regularly, especially if it’s in a dusty environment.
  •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as they can damage the screen’s coating.
  • If you have a particularly dirty screen, you can use a commercial TV screen cleaner specifically designed for this purpose.
  • Never spray cleaning solutions directly onto the screen. Always apply them to the microfiber cloth first.
  • If you’re unsure about any cleaning method, consult your TV’s user manual for specific instructions.

By following these steps, you can effectively clean your TV screen without damaging it. A clean screen not only enhances your viewing experience but also prolongs the life of your TV.
